The king was very happy with carpenters Cheggu and Anar. They had made a very big and beautiful bed for him. So as gifts the king wanted to give some land to Cheggu, and some gold to Anar.
Cheggu was happy. He took $100$ metres of wire and tried to make different rectangles.
He made a $10 m\times 40 m$ rectangle.
Its area was $400$ square metres.
So he next made a $30 m\times 20 m$ rectangle.
$1.$ What is its area ? Is it more than the first rectangle ?
$2.$ What other rectangles can he make with $100$ metres of wire ?
